Output cd31aaf0f9b7e44aeeb86a24a25e19a7c648231d01b46c5e5ec0c28683c94354:21

value
660000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 613638feeb807f58a6c8a89e2e10adce6697dcc6 OP_EQUALVERIFY OP_CHECKSIG
address
19s1W4dcveedyZY91wgMeW8VFFfiWCvtv3
transaction
cd31aaf0f9b7e44aeeb86a24a25e19a7c648231d01b46c5e5ec0c28683c94354
confirmations
484006
spent
true